Cyclin D1 (CCND1)

Target
CCND1
Molecular classification
Cyclin, Cell Cycle Regulator
01

Overview

Cyclin D1 is a regulatory protein that plays a central role in cell cycle progression, particularly in the transition from the G1 phase to the S phase. It acts as a regulatory subunit for cyclin-dependent kinases CDK4 and CDK6, forming active complexes that phosphorylate and inactivate members of the retinoblastoma (RB) protein family, including RB1. This phosphorylation releases E2F transcription factors, enabling transcription of genes required for DNA synthesis and entry into S phase. Overexpression of cyclin D1 is frequently observed across multiple tumor types, leading to unchecked proliferation due to loss of normal G₁/S checkpoint control. Cyclin D1 also regulates activity of various transcription factors, coactivators, corepressors involved in chromatin remodeling and histone acetylation, often via both CDK-dependent and independent mechanisms.

Mechanism of action

Inhibition of CDK4/6 kinase activity, leading to cell cycle arrest in G1 phase

Interacting drugs

CDK4/6 inhibitors (e.g., Palbociclib, Ribociclib, Abemaciclib)
